Purdue University Faculty and Senate records
Collection — Multiple Containers
Identifier: UA 8
Scope and Contents
The Purdue University Faculty and Senate records document the activities of Purdue's Faculty Meetings (1874-1964), Executive Council (1916-1964), and University Senate (1964-Present). Much of the collection is drawn from the records of the Secretary of Faculties, who has historically been responsible for secretarial functions related to these bodies as well as various administrative and faculty committees. The bulk of the records in this collection consist of minutes, documents, and agendas...

Phoebe Farris papers
Collection — Multiple Containers
Identifier: MSF 471
Scope and Contents
The Phoebe Farris papers document the professional and personal life of Purdue professor, Phoebe Farris. It reflects her contribution to the art scene in America, shedding light on Native American history. The collection may be useful for researchers interested in Purdue's Native American community. The types of materials include written publications and reviews of others' publications; contributions to art shows and exhibitions; correspondence; career and personal photographs; and articles.

Fifty Years of Placement Services at Purdue University report
Collection — Box: Communal Collections 66, Placement: 10
Identifier: MSP 297
Scope and Contents
The Fifty Years of Placement Services at Purdue University report document the developments of career placement services at Purdue University from 1921 to 1971. Within the report, includes details of the types of assessments administereed, the economic climate, and how it influenced graduates with securing a job. Within a given time frame, the papers discuss the percentage of graduates known to be employed. Salaries, recruiting activity, and new developments within the office are outlined.

Arthur H. Fisher papers
Collection — Multiple Containers
Identifier: MSA 29
Scope and Contents
The Arthur H. Fisher papers contain artifacts, certificates, a diploma, photographs, and miscellaneous items from Arthur Fisher's time spent as a Purdue University student. There are some items that Fisher obtained after his tenure as a student, such as alumni loyalty certificates. This collection would be very valuable to anyone interested in student life at Purdue University during the early 20th century or the Purdue Military Band.

Gary Fisher papers
Collection — Multiple Containers
Identifier: MSP 84
Scope and Contents
The Gary Fisher papers contains a notebook of Fisher's anecdotes including recollections of his colleague Joyce Martin, patient notes pertaining to LSD psychotherapy treatments for children suffering from mental illness, articles and reports, his doctoral thesis, academic transcripts, his curriculum vitae, correspondence, and photographs.
